The Merida Espresso 400 EQ is an ideal electric hybrid bike for urban commuters and city riders who value convenience and comfort, featuring a low step-through frame that makes mounting and dismounting effortless. It delivers a reliable ride powered by the Shimano E6100 drive unit and a substantial 504 Wh battery, offering a seamless balance of power and range for daily errands or leisure rides. While it comes fully equipped with essential accessories for immediate use, its heavier frame weight due to the integrated components and robust build may be a consideration for those needing to carry the bike frequently.
